The Director of Master Data Management (MDM) is responsible for leading a team of Master Data and Configuration Management individuals to drive overall team and individual performance to optimum levels. The Director provides strategic leadership as well as daily direction and support to the MDM team to ensure quality outputs are produced within agreed upon timelines. The Director of Master Data Management works closely with project managers to make sure that projects are staffed with the right set of resources and that resources have the skills required for the successful completion of tasks. Build strong relationships with engineering, product management, product marketing, and suppliers to ensure data integrity in the business and smooth transition of products from concept to commercial realization.What you'll do
Primary Responsibilities
- Responsible for building and maintaining a team of high performing Master Data Management Analysts with the skills and capabilities needed to support global ERP solutions, PLMs and multiple data centric projects
- Lead and develop a high-performance team responsible for the critical knowledge to manage master data in a PLM system that allows the configuration and build of complex products
- Demonstrated ability to create a master data management program, with necessary audit, and quality measures related to data integrity.
- In collaboration with subject matter experts, functional owners, and data stewards, define and implement data strategy, policies, controls, and programs to ensure the enterprise data is accurate, complete, secure, and reliable;
- Support global process es for the implementation and deployment of ECN (Engineering Change Notice) with manufacturing centers and suppliers.
- Facilitate master data management improvement across multiple compliance, engineering, development, and commercial functions.
- Implement processes and governance to ensure data integrity, data quality, data standards, and change management of data across multiple groups/business functions and systems;
- Develop and document processes with functional data owners/data stewards to support ongoing maintenance and data integrity
- Work in close partnership with cross-functional teams across the organization to develop, launch, refine, and scale master data programs and activities;
- Define, develop, and measure data quality analytics and key performance indicators (KPIs);
- Drive continuous improvement activities to instill a data quality discipline and stewardship amongst all data owners
- Regularly partner with IT on systemic enhancements and changes
